DJ Zinhle’s Husband, Murdah Bongz Accused Of Stealing

Murdah Bongz, a former Black Motion member, has been accused of housebreaking and stealing.

Moses Nkia Mokgoko, the musician’s former record label boss, has filed a theft and housebreaking case against him.

Spirit Motion, the record label to which Black Motion is signed, is reportedly owned by Mokgoko.

DJ Zinhle’s husband, according to Sunday World, broke into the group’s Centurion home on Thursday, December 15th.

Bongani “Mörda” Mohosana carted away studio monitors, a television set, computer hard drives, and a mixing desk; a forced entry was also noticed.

It’s reported that this isn’t the first time Bongz is caught stealing valuables from the house.

“This is not the first time he did this. A few weeks ago, he allegedly went to the house and trashed it. He then went into the studio and allegedly deleted some of the songs Smol and Problem Child had recorded. Thereafter he allegedly took Thabo’s passport and left.”

“After some discussions with him, they decided to let it slide and not press charges. They instead changed the door locks,” said the source.

Gauteng SAPS spokesperson Colonel Noxolo Kweza confirmed to The South African website that a case of theft and housebreaking was indeed opened, but no arrest has been made.
